- <abstract abstract-type="author" id="abs0005"> <title id="sect0005">Abstract</title> <sec> <p id="spar0005">Novel ceramics showing a high corrosion resistance were obtained by adding alkaline earth sulfates to mullite (Al<sub>6</sub>Si<sub>2</sub>O<sub>13</sub>). Powder samples of mullite, mullite–SrSO<sub>4</sub> and mullite–BaSO<sub>4</sub> were prepared. Disk pellets of 4 cm in diameter were conformed by uniaxial pressing at 78 MPa and sintered at 1450 °C for 6 h. Wetting experiments were carried out by the sessile drop test at 900 °C using an Al–7Mg alloy. After sintering, substrates of mullite, mullite–SrAl<sub>2</sub>Si<sub>2</sub>O<sub>8</sub> or mullite–BaAl<sub>2</sub>Si<sub>2</sub>O<sub>8</sub> were obtained. The contact angles between samples surface of alkaline earth sulfates containing mullite and molten alloy were higher than that corresponding to pure mullite, showing a non-wetting behavior. Cross-section analysis by SEM and EDS of samples after the wetting test showed that the corrosion products were spinel (MgAl<sub>2</sub>O<sub>4</sub>) and periclase (MgO). The BaAl<sub>2</sub>Si<sub>2</sub>O<sub>8</sub>-containing samples showed a higher corrosion resistance.</p> </sec> </abstract>
